What is encapsulation?

An Encapsulation job typically involves operating machinery and processes to coat, seal, or enclose substances—such as pharmaceuticals, chemicals, or food products—within a protective shell. This helps control release, improve stability, and enhance product effectiveness. Workers in encapsulation roles may handle equipment setup, quality checks, and troubleshooting.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in encapsulation roles?

To thrive in an Encapsulation role, you need a solid understanding of manufacturing processes, attention to detail, and expertise in handling encapsulation equipment, often supported by experience in pharmaceuticals, nutraceuticals, or food processing. Familiarity with automated encapsulation machines, quality control standards, and GMP (Good Manufacturing Practices) certification is highly beneficial. Strong organizational skills, teamwork, and problem-solving abilities help ensure precision and efficiency in daily tasks. These skills are crucial for maintaining product quality, adhering to safety regulations, and contributing to smooth production operations.

What are some typical challenges faced by professionals in encapsulation roles?

Professionals in Encapsulation roles often encounter challenges such as maintaining consistent product quality, troubleshooting equipment malfunctions, and adhering to strict safety and cleanliness standards. Balancing production quotas with quality requirements demands keen attention to detail and efficient time management. Collaboration with quality assurance and maintenance teams is common, ensuring that the entire process runs smoothly. Successfully overcoming these challenges helps improve both workflow efficiency and product reliability, making you a valuable asset to the manufacturing team.

ENCAPSULATION OPERATOR

ASPIRE PHARMACEUTICALS INC

Somerset, NJ

$18 - $21.50/hr

Other

Re-posted 18 days ago


Job description

Position Description: Position Summary
The Encapsulation Operator is responsible for the setup, operation, cleaning, and monitoring of encapsulation machines in compliance with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), current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MP), and company safety policies. This role ensures accurate and efficient production while maintaining product quality, proper documentation, and equipment performance in a pharmaceutical or nutraceutical manufacturing environment.
Key Responsibilities
• Operate, set up, clean, and assemble encapsulation machines according to SOPs and cGMP requirements.
• Monitor machine operation and make adjustments to maintain product quality and production efficiency.
• Perform equipment checks before, during, and after production runs.
• Complete batch records, logbooks, and production documentation accurately and in a timely manner.
• Follow all cGMP, SOP, safety, and gowning requirements during manufacturing operations.
• Inspect capsules for quality attributes including appearance, weight variation, defects, and fill consistency.
• Assist in troubleshooting machine issues and report mechanical concerns to maintenance or supervisors.
• Support machine changeovers, line clearance activities, and cleaning verification processes.
• Maintain cleanliness and organization of equipment and manufacturing areas.
• Ensure proper handling and identification of materials, components, and finished products.
• Assist with inventory reconciliation and material accountability during production activities.
• Work collaboratively with Quality Assurance, Maintenance, Warehouse, and Production teams.
• Support audit readiness and regulatory compliance activities.
• Cross-train and provide operational support in other manufacturing areas as needed.
• Perform additional duties as assigned by the Encapsulation Lead, Supervisor, or Production Manager.
Educational Qualification & Experience
• High school diploma or equivalent required.
• Minimum 1–3 years of manufacturing experience in pharmaceutical, nutraceutical, food, or related industry preferred.
• Knowledge of cGMP and SOP compliance preferred.
• Basic mechanical aptitude and ability to operate manufacturing equipment.
• Ability to read, write, and communicate effectively in English.
• Good mathematical, organizational, and documentation skills.
Physical Requirements
• Ability to stand for 8-10 hours during shifts.
• Ability to lift up to 50 lbs occasionally.
• Ability to bend, reach, push, pull, and perform repetitive tasks as required.
Work Environment & Safety
• Constant exposure to noise levels loud enough to require hearing protection.
• Exposure to warm temperature conditions, machine vibration, fumes, and oily/wet environments is sufficient to cause minor discomfort.
• Employees are required to wear appropriate Personal Protective Equipment (PPE), including protective eyewear, hair nets, uniforms, safety shoes, gloves, and hearing protection as required.
• The incumbent must be able to perform this job safely in accordance with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), current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MP), and company safety policies without endangering the health or safety of self or others.
